EVANS v. STATE

No. 98-3102.

748 So.2d 327 (1999)

Keith B. EVANS, Appellant, v. The STATE of Florida, Appellee.

District Court of Appeal of Florida, Third District.

December 1, 1999.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Bennett H. Brummer, Public Defender, and Lars O. Bodnieks, Special Assistant Public Defender, for appellant.

Robert A. Butterworth, Attorney General, and Margaret A. Brenan, Assistant Attorney General, for appellee.

Before JORGENSON, LEVY, and GREEN, JJ.


PER CURIAM.

We agree with the State's candid concession that, based on the appellant's prior record, the trial court was in error in classifying the defendant as a "Habitual Violent Felony Offender" when, in fact, the appellant's record only supports classifying him as a "Habitual Offender". We find a lack of merit in all other points raised by the appellant.
